A New Digital Ecosystem


At its core, the metaverse is not a single platform or app—it is an expansive ecosystem of shared virtual environments where users interact through digital avatars. These virtual worlds are persistent, meaning they continue to evolve even when you're not logged in. From hyper-realistic cities and fantasy realms to collaborative workspaces and digital marketplaces, each world within the metaverse is a node in a vast, decentralized network.

The future of these virtual spaces lies in their interoperability, where assets, identities, and currencies can move seamlessly across platforms. This means a virtual fashion item purchased in one game could be worn in a completely different environment—making the metaverse a truly connected digital universe.

Immersive Social and Work Experiences


Virtual worlds are poised to transform how we connect and collaborate. Social media is evolving into social immersion, where users gather in virtual clubs, attend live concerts, or simply hang out in 3D spaces that replicate real-world social dynamics.

On the professional side, remote work is being reimagined through virtual offices, digital whiteboards, and immersive meeting rooms where colleagues interact through avatars. This blends the flexibility of remote work with the engagement of in-person collaboration, enhancing productivity, team bonding, and creative brainstorming.

Digital Economies and Ownership


Blockchain technology and NFTs (Non-Fungible Tokens) are foundational to the future of metaverse economies. In these virtual worlds, users can buy, sell, and own digital assets—from land and buildings to clothing and artwork. These assets have real-world value and are often stored on decentralized ledgers, giving users full ownership.

Play-to-earn models, virtual real estate investments, and crypto-based transactions are not just trends—they are forming the backbone of digital capitalism in the metaverse. As these virtual economies mature, they offer new income streams and business opportunities for creators, entrepreneurs, and investors.

Education and Entertainment Reinvented


Virtual worlds are also redefining how we learn and play. In education, immersive simulations can transport students to historical events, conduct science experiments in virtual labs, or explore human anatomy in 3D. Learning becomes experiential, accessible, and deeply engaging.

In entertainment, entire theme parks, interactive concerts, and story-driven game universes are being built inside the metaverse. These environments allow users to be active participants rather than passive consumers, making experiences more personal and dynamic.

Ethical Considerations and Challenges


Despite its promise, the metaverse comes with challenges. Privacy, data ownership, cybersecurity, and mental well-being are growing concerns as people spend more time in immersive environments. There is also the risk of digital inequality, where only those with access to advanced technology can participate fully.

To build an inclusive and ethical metaverse, stakeholders must collaborate on setting governance standards, transparent data practices, and user safety frameworks. Regulation must evolve in parallel with technology to ensure a fair, equitable, and secure digital future.
